The Algarve is situated at the extreme west of Europe in the South of Portugal, bordering on Spain and the Atlantic Ocean. The Algarve is one of the most visited regions in the country with its spectacular golden beaches, dramatic coastline (200km of coastline) and rugged cliff faces. There are scattered remains of Roman palaces and also many Moorish influences as well as little whitewashed fishing villages, which are dotted along the coastline. The Algarve has a generally mild climate throughout the year. In the summer months the temperature often reaches 30 degrees with a seawater temperature of around 21-22 degrees. The winter months sometimes experience a little rainfall but the temperature in general doesn’t often fall below 15 degrees.

The Southwest Algarve is home to Europe's last unspoiled coastline. With its pristine beaches, clean water, point breaks, beach breaks and even a couple of big wave spots offering solid year round surf there are endless opportunities for beginner surfers and experts alike.Surfing Algarve

For beginner surfers - You will have one of our new soft-top boards to prevent any possible injuries. Don't worry if you have no experience whatsoever. The beginner's lessons are taught in waist deep water riding the white water only. You will be taught everything from standing technique's to learning to turn and finally paddling outside and learning how to catch ‘green' (unbroken) waves. The latter usually needs 3-5 days of surf lessons to reach this level.  You will be supplied with a board, wetsuit and a surf lesson by qualified staff and lunch is also supplied.

Getting There and Around - The Algarve Portugal

  • Trains - Algarve Train services are quite frequent, with most sections of the line getting 14-16 trains each way on weekdays. Saturday and Sunday services are however reduced. From Lisbon there are services through out the Algarve. The Barreiro station, on the south bank of the River Tagus, serves the south, which provides the service to the Algarve.
  • Bus services from both Lisbon and Faro - You can get almost everywhere easily and efficiently by public transport. The best way of getting around the country is the efficient bus system. The buses are clean, reasonably comfortable and cheap. There is the option to avoid long journeys within the Algarve by booking express regional services. There is a good choice of Algarve-Lisbon bus companies and departure times. The Rede Nacional de Expressos run a comprehensive national service.
  • Taxis - Charges are made according to distance and taxis are all metered. Taxis are usually beige. Within cities taxi drivers typically charge a standard meter fare; however if traveling to destinations outside the city limits they may charge per kilometre and are entitled to charge for the return fare to cover their expenses
  • Plane - Portugal’s national airline, TAP Air Portugal (TP), operates direct flights to Faro and Lisbon from a number of countries, including Canada, France, Spain, the UK and USA, while Portugália Airlines (NI) operates flights from Europe. Airlines flying to Portugal from the UK include British Airways, GB Airways and Monarch Airlines amongst others.

Surfing Fundamentals By Nat Young

128 pages, including 70,000 words of text, 120 black and white photos and sketches, 10 pages of colour. Now in it's fourth printing this book has taught thousands of people to surf. The inside information from four times World Surfing Champion, Nat Young. All the tips from his 43 years of experience, good clean advise for the beginner and the advanced surfer, including how to ride a Shortboard, Longboard, Bodyboard, kneeboard and Wave Ski.

The basis of this manuscript was first commissioned by the Warringah Shire Council in 1976 as a guide to Australia1s first Surf School. Over the course of two summers directing their surf school Nat Young refined the information to make a clear, definitive book that could be used to teach people of all ages how to surf, originally coming out as Nat Youngs Book of Surfing.

Part one is BASIC SURFING. Including, Starting out right, Choosing your board. Learning to paddle, Going into the ocean for the first time, Catching your first wave, Standing up, Basic Manoeuvres, Helpful hints, Caring for your board, Things that bite and sting and an important chapter on Attitude.

Part two is INFORMED SURFING. Advanced manoeuvres, from tube riding to aerials. Surfing big waves, Competitive surfing, Waves and weather, Where the waves are, and History through design.

Part three is ALTERNATE SURFING. The art of riding a malibu or Long board, Knee board, Wave ski, and Boogie board, and a Glossary so you communicate.
